I think it's really hard to dress up the Ti, it’s a sport look for sure and in my opinion looked disappointingly cheap in person...it kind of looked like grey clay...
![]() One of the coolest things about most Pannys as you know, is the ease and ability of dressing up/down the watch to suite your need. Throw a black strap on the 104 you're at a black tie affair; something in a light vintage brown and you're hanging on a boat with friends drinking your favorite beverage; something a little funky colored, you're in Vegas.
